Nanny Cost in Riverside, CA (2026)
BLS wage data, hourly rates, and daycare comparison
A full-time nanny in Riverside, CA costs approximately $3,200/month. 19% above national avg. Inland Empire market. Below LA/OC but higher than Central Valley.

Nanny vs. Daycare in Riverside, CA
Nanny (1 child)
$3,200/mo
Daycare (infant)
$1,750/mo
2 daycare spots
$3,500/mo
For two children, a nanny saves $300/month vs. two daycare spots in Riverside, CA.

How much does a nanny cost in Riverside, CA?
A full-time live-out nanny in Riverside, CA costs approximately $3,200/month in 2026 — $38,400/year. That's 19% above national avg of $2,700/month nationally. Hourly cost to the family is ~$22.0/hr.
What is the nanny hourly rate in Riverside, CA?
The effective hourly cost for a nanny in Riverside, CA is approximately $22.0/hr in 2026. The BLS OEWS metro-area median for childcare workers (SOC 39-9011) is $17.0/hr. Private-household nannies typically earn $5.0/hr above this median.
